What is Live Home 3D?

Live Home 3D is an intuitive and feature-rich home design software that allows anyone to create detailed 2D floor plans and visualize them instantly in a fully interactive 3D environment. Developed for over 15 years by BeLight Software, it serves as an all-in-one solution for drafting floor plans, choosing color schemes, arranging furniture, adjusting lighting, and rendering photorealistic interior and exterior layouts.

What can I design with Live Home 3D?

You can design virtually any residential or commercial space, including single-room renovations, multi-story houses, apartments, office layouts, and complete outdoor landscapes. The app lets you build walls, add roofs, customize doors and windows, arrange thousands of library or custom furniture pieces, apply realistic materials, and edit outdoor terrain.

Can I create 2D floor plans and 3D house models?

Absolutely. In Live Home 3D, when you draw walls, place doors, or add furniture in the 2D Plan View, the software simultaneously maps and generates a complete 3D view model in real-time. You can switch seamlessly between 2D and 3D views with a single click or tap to inspect your layout from any angle.

Can I create terrain or design a garden or landscape in Live Home 3D?

Yes, comprehensive landscape design and terrain editing are supported, particularly through our Pro Features. You can map real-world site topography using advanced tools like Elevation Points, Elevation Lines, and Elevation Splines. This allows you to design authentic outdoor spaces, complete with pathways, custom cutouts, driveways, gardens, and swimming pools. However, you can design a simple garden or a backyard even in the free version of the app.

Can I use the same project on different platforms?

Yes. Live Home 3D native files use cross-platform compatible architecture. A project file created on one operating system can be seamlessly opened, edited, and saved on another without losing layout data, furniture configurations, or custom materials.

Can I send a project from iPad to Mac (or open a Mac project on Windows)?

Yes. Thanks to the app's file universality and Apple's Continuity features, moving between mobile and desktop devices is effortless. You can transfer projects via cloud services (such as iCloud Drive, OneDrive, or Dropbox), AirDrop, or local file storage. A project saved on an iPad or Mac can easily be opened on Windows or Android, and vice-versa.

Do I need separate purchases for different platforms?

Yes. Because Live Home 3D is developed as a separate native application optimized for each specific platform, they are sold independently through their respective marketplaces. The Mac version is available on the Mac App Store and the Live Home 3D website; the iOS/iPadOS/visionOS version is sold on the Apple App Store; the Windows app is exclusive to the Microsoft Store; and the Android version is available on the Google Play Store.

Is Live Home 3D free?

Live Home 3D is available as a Free version to download on all supported platforms. The free tier allows you to test almost all the Standard layout, building, and furniture tools so you can evaluate the software's capabilities before making any financial commitment.

What limitations does the free version have?

While the Free version gives you access to the bulk of the 2D/3D object libraries and editing controls, it has specific restrictions. Most notably, the Free version allows you to save only one project. If you start working on another project in the Free version of the app, your first project will become unavailable. Also, exported images or walkthroughs will include a Live Home 3D watermark. To unlock unlimited project saving and remove watermarks, you can choose a Standard or Pro feature upgrade.

How do I restore my purchase?

If you reinstall the application or move to a new device on Mac, iPhone or iPad, you can easily restore your in-app purchase:

  1. Open Live Home 3D.
  2. Navigate to the Live Home 3D in-app Store.
  3. Tap or click Restore Purchases.
    (Note: If you purchased a license code for Live Home 3D for Mac on www.livehome3d.com website, choose Live Home 3D > Licenses... from the top menu, click Add License..., and enter the license code provided in your purchase confirmation email.)

If you purchased Live Home 3D for Windows or Android, reinstall the app from the Microsoft Store or Google Play using the same account you used to make the purchase. Make sure your device is connected to the internet. Your purchases will be restored automatically once the app is reinstalled.

How do I create a floor plan in Live Home 3D?

To create a floor plan from scratch, open a blank project, switch to the 2D Plan View, and select the Room tool or Straight Wall tool. Click or tap and drag to draw your room layout. From there, simply drag and drop windows, doors, and openings directly onto your walls from the object library.

Can I set exact room dimensions?

Yes, precision is built right into Live Home 3D. When you draw a room, you'll see the wall lengths update in real time. To make adjustments, just grab and drag the end of the wall on your floor plan, or type the exact dimensions directly into the Inspector. You can easily switch between metric (meters, centimeters) and imperial (feet, inches) units.

Can I create multi-story houses?

Yes. While the Standard edition supports building up to two stories, unlocking the Pro version removes these limitations and lets you build multi-story buildings with an unlimited number of floors. You can easily add stories above or below the current level using the Building settings.

Can I design roofs?

Yes. Live Home 3D features an Auto-Roof tool that adds a roof to your structure, with 12 different roof types to choose from. With the Pro version, you get the Custom Roof tool, which allows you to manually adjust segments and design complex, multi-level roofs.

Can I import an existing floor plan or blueprint?

Absolutely. You can import an image of an existing blueprint (in all popular formats) directly into the 2D Plan View in Live Home 3D. Then match the project scale with the scale of your blueprint, trace your floor plan, and place furniture according to the imported floor plan.

How do I add furniture and change materials in Live Home 3D?

  • How to Add Furniture
    Open the built-in Library, browse through the categories (Chairs, Tables, Beds, Appliances, etc.), and drag any 3D model directly onto either the 2D floor plan or into the 3D project view.
  • How to Change Materials
    Open the Material Library, select any texture (wood, fabric, leather, or brick), and drag-and-drop it directly onto the surface of an object or wall in the 3D view.

What 3D model formats does Live Home 3D support?

Live Home 3D allows importing files in a variety of 3D file formats. Formats differ depending on the platform:

  • Mac: import 3D models in the SketchUp, COLLADA, KMZ, FBX, Wavefront OBJ, Sweet Home 3D SH3D or 3DS format.
  • iOS and iPadOS: import objects in COLLADA, FBX, OBJ, SH3D or 3DS format.
  • Windows: import 3D models of your own in COLLADA, FBX, OBJ, SH3D or 3DS formats.
  • Android: import 3D models in COLLADA, OBJ or SH3D formats.

Can Live Home 3D create realistic renderings?

Yes, Live Home 3D can create highly realistic renderings by utilizing built-in ray-tracing engines like Cycles (Mac and Windows versions) and AMD Radeon™ ProRender (Mac version only), which simulate real-world lighting, reflections, refractions, and shadows. Can I walk through a house in 3D or export a walkthrough video?

Yes, you can easily walk through your house designs in 3D across all versions of Live Home 3D (Mac, Windows, iOS, and Android). Depending on your device, you can navigate using touch gestures, keyboard shortcuts, or on-screen Walk Controls like a joystick or a multi-directional pad.

If you use an iPhone or iPad, you can project your project in Augmented Reality (AR) at a 1:1 scale to physically walk inside your digital house in the real world environment.

Does Live Home 3D have a Room Scanner?

Sure! On iOS and iPadOS devices fitted with a LiDAR Scanner, Live Home 3D features an advanced, built-in Room Scanner. This tool allows you to utilize your device to scan a room or apartment. The app automatically measures the room boundaries, maps the perimeter, and places an accurate 3D model of that space directly into a new project file within seconds. Learn how to use Room Scanner.

How do I contact technical support and what information should I include in a support request?

If you run into technical issues, or licensing questions, you can reach our support specialists by filling out the Support Form.

To help our support team resolve your issue as quickly as possible, please include the following details in your ticket:

  • The exact operating system and device version you are using (e.g., macOS Tahoe on M5 Mac, or Windows 11 Desktop).
  • The Live Home 3D app version and where you downloaded it (e.g., Version 4.8 from the Mac App Store).
  • A clear, step-by-step description of what you were doing when the issue occurred.
  • Screenshots or video screen-captures displaying the explicit error message or unexpected behavior.
  • If applicable, attach the specific project file (.lh3d or .lhzd) you have issues with.
